Dairy products are prized for their clean, creamy taste and rich nutrition. However, in retail displays, milk, cream, cheese, and yogurt are exposed to bright lights for hours or even days which can lead to off‑flavors that drive customers away.

Why Off‑Flavors Develop in Dairy
- Lipid oxidation: Unsaturated fats break down into peroxides and aldehydes, creating a cardboard‑like or metallic flavor.
- Riboflavin degradation: Vitamin B₂ absorbs light energy, producing reactive compounds that alter flavor and aroma.
- Protein sensitivity: Whey proteins and caseins can also be affected, further reducing sensory appeal.
- Industry insight: Even under perfect refrigeration, milk exposed to strong light can develop noticeable off‑flavors within 24–48 hours, well before its printed shelf life.
How Standard Lighting Worsens the Issue
Most traditional LEDs and fluorescent fixtures were built for brightness and energy savings, not food preservation.
These systems often emit significant amounts of blue and UV wavelengths, which:
- Penetrate clear or translucent packaging
- Accelerate nutrient degradation
- Intensify oxidation reactions in fats and proteins
Result: Milk and cheese that appear visually fine may already taste stale or metallic, prompting returns and lost sales.
